Blockchain System Evolution

Architecture

Blockchain system evolution, within cryptocurrency, options, and derivatives, fundamentally concerns the shift from first-generation architectures—primarily focused on simple transaction recording—to layered structures supporting complex financial instruments. Subsequent developments prioritize scalability solutions like sharding and rollups, addressing throughput limitations inherent in early designs. This architectural progression directly impacts the feasibility of decentralized finance (DeFi) applications, enabling more sophisticated trading strategies and risk management protocols. The evolution also necessitates robust consensus mechanisms capable of handling increased transaction volumes and maintaining network security, influencing the cost and speed of settlement.
